His decision was confirmed via Instagram on the evening of June 30. Durant has signed a four-year deal with the Nets worth $164 million, according to ESPN Senior NBA Insider Adrian Wojnarowski.

Durant who will be turning 31 in September will form a formidable duo with Irving, however he most likely to miss the whole of next season due to ruptured achilles.
